配置web.config以允许来自远程源的js

时间:2011-09-15 17:22:19

标签: c# javascript jquery asp.net web-config

我有一个login.aspx,它有一个asp:Login,现在在这个页面中我想要允许一些脚本,这些脚本是在我的应用程序的主服务器中注入的。但是这个脚本不在本地路径中,但在另一台服务器中,我知道这个脚本是否是本地的,我可以像这样配置,以便在login.aspx页面中允许

<location path="scripts">
<system.web>
  <authorization>
    <allow users="*"/>
  </authorization>
</system.web>

假设脚本是本地文件夹样式,我如何修改或更改此配置以允许此路由中的脚本

<script src="http://Example/scripts/jquery.js" type="text/javascript"> </script>

我试过这样但是它不起作用

<location path="http://Example/scripts/">
<system.web>
  <authorization>
    <allow users="*"/>
  </authorization>
</system.web>

1 个答案:

答案 0 :(得分:0)

如果它导致问题,那么这是其他服务器,这样做。

这意味着您必须在托管css文件的服务器上创建授权例外,而不是具有引用它的* .aspx的文件。